How often should you replace the battery?

  • Typical lifespan: Most batteries last 3–5 years depending on driving habits, climate, and accessory load—Boise temperature swings can shorten life if deeply discharged frequently.
  • Signs to replace: Slow cranking, dim lights at idle, or frequent jump starts indicate testing and likely replacement.
  • Proactive maintenance: Regular battery and charging-system checks during service visits extend life and prevent unexpected failures.

What type of battery is in the 2011 Jeep Liberty?

  • Recommended chemistry: The 2011 Jeep Liberty typically uses a lead-acid battery with adequate cold-cranking amps to support the 3.7L V6; higher-performance AGM options are available for severe-duty use.
  • Why choice matters: AGM batteries offer better deep-cycle performance and are more resistant to vibration and heat—ideal if you tow or run many accessories.

2011 Jeep Liberty Battery Type

Understanding battery types helps you choose the best option for a 2011 Jeep Liberty. Standard lead-acid batteries offer reliable starting power at a lower cost, while AGM batteries deliver improved deep-cycle performance, vibration resistance, and better performance under heavy accessory loads. Jeep models with higher electrical demand can benefit from AGM technology, though we always match capacity to the 3.7L V6's needs.
